Selecting a Puppy

It's important to take into consideration both the physical and behavioral traits of a puppy when deciding on one. A puppy who is food-motivated and able to connect with humans will be much more easy to train than a puppy who is extremely independent or who is already scared of people. It is crucial to decide whether you want to have a male or female. Males with two testicles in the scrotum have a much easier time to neuter than males who have retained their testicles, which is a condition called cryptorchidism.

It is crucial to visit the breeder at least once prior to deciding to purchase puppies. This is the place where you'll have the best chance of picking an animal that is healthy and happy. A responsible breeder will require you to ask questions and want to learn more about you.

Always ask to see photos of both parents, and if possible, grandparents too. This will give a good indication of how the puppy might look when an adult. Find out about the health of the puppy and the inherited conditions.

Puppies should be active and alert, but not overly excited. If one of the puppies seems unresponsive or wheezing, it could be an indication of an issue with their respiratory system. If your puppy has been lying around all day it could be an indication that they are sick.

The first week is the most crucial time for your new puppy to meet and trust their new family. This is when they begin to form relationships that last a lifetime.

Make sure that your home is safe for puppies by making sure that furniture, rugs and other things away from their reach, such as cleaning products, cords, books, shoes, cds and bric-abrac. Puppy loves chewing on things, so it's a good idea for you to attach these items to a wall, or other structure. Young puppies grow fast so anything that's out of their reach now will likely be reached within a few weeks, or months.

Establish a routine for your puppy to help him settle in. Set times for eating, sleeping and walking. Make sure these times are regular so that your puppy will become accustomed to the routine and feel secure in their environment. Set boundaries for your dog by creating an area of peace that is all theirs and where they can unwind.

Young puppies must be fed three times per day, so you will be required to keep water and food available at all times. You should also buy a collar and leash for your puppy. If you are able utilize a harness instead of the collar to avoid neck injury, especially when there is a collapsed trachea.

It's a good idea for you to have your puppy's veterinarian contact details and an inventory of any medications they may require. Your vet will give you a new dog a checkup and vaccinations to ensure that they are healthy before they leave the breeding facility.

Bring Your Puppy Home

It's an amazing feeling to bring your new puppy home! But, it can be a frightening and difficult time for the puppy. They've been separated from their mother, their siblings and their usual surroundings. This can cause anxiety and stress that could lead to crying. It's best to take things slow and calmly in order to aid your puppy in adjusting to their new environment.

The first thing to do is prepare your puppy's crate or basket. You can cover it with a blanket with the scent of their mother on it, which helps them feel more at home and can remind them of their mother's warm embrace. It's also a good idea to put an insulated hot water bottle in their bedding, this recreates the experience of sleeping beside their mum and can help them feel secure and safe. If your pup has a favourite toy, bring it along. It will help them feel more relaxed and they'll love to snuggle to sleep with something that smells just like their mum.

When you return home, puppies can often cry or sleep, it's important to be patient while leaving their parents, siblings and everything familiar to them. If you're taking your puppy on a long ride make sure you stop regularly for toilet breaks. Get them out as soon as you finish meals and naps.

As soon as you bring your puppy home, reassure them and give them lots of cuddles to ease their adjustment.
